About This Pub
Ah, The Royal Oak—it's one of those pubs that just hits the spot for a laid-back evening. From the reviews, it's clear the staff are absolute stars, always cheerful and ready to lend a hand, which really makes the place stand out. Whether you're popping in for the rugby on the big screens or enjoying some scrumptious food and drinks, it's got that lively yet cosy atmosphere that keeps you coming back. At a moderate price, it's easy on the wallet too, and folks have had some brilliant times there with friends. On the downside, it can get a tad frustrating if there's only one person serving behind the bar, leading to a queue when things pick up. Still, overall, it's a gem of a spot in Loughborough—worth a visit if you're after good vibes and a proper pub experience, but maybe plan for off-peak hours to avoid any waits.
